Green Bridal Lehengas

Olive, Emerald, Mossy, or Chartreuse– these shades are evergreen when it comes to wedding ensembles. Green is such a versatile color for wedding festivities as its lighter variants are perfect for summer celebrations, and its deeper shades are just what you need for indoor ceremonies, especially if you want to move away from the red, orange, and yellow color palette that is very common at weddings. No matter when you wear it, you can be sure that green will always give you a refreshing bridal look. Get inspired by real brides who rocked designer ensembles in all shades of green!

Lime Green with a Fuschia Twist

 

Even though lime green is not the first color that comes to mind when shopping for bridal wear, this lehenga donned by bride Rabia is a prime example of why this color is worth giving a shot. Accentuated by pops of Fuschia and aqua blue white scalloped embroidery adorns the neck and sleeves, this full-sleeved lehenga by designer Ali Xeeshan is the epitome of elegance.

Bottle Green Majesty

 

Adorned with intricate floral embroidery that strikes a delightful contrast against the dark green hue of the fabric, this bottle green lehenga designed by Shyamal and Bhumika and worn by bride Ravneet is a classic depiction of classic meeting contemporary.

Floral Fantasy

 

Packed with floral motifs and studded with fine gold sequin work, this dreamy sage green lehenga is like a breath of fresh air. Exuding youthful vibes, this lehenga by Bharti’s at White Solitaire on bride Vaidehi is a treat for the eyes with its subtle pops of color and antique gold accents.

Green and Pink for a Peppy Bride

 

With copious amounts of gold and pink embroidery standing out against the rich, dark green hue of the fabric, this ensemble designed by Sabyasachi Mukherjee is the epitome of elegance. Sported by bride Sukriti who is a talented designer and also one of the masterminds behind the label Sukriti & Aakriti, this elegant and traditional lehenga deserves a top spot on your wishlist.

Pastel Perfection

 

Nothing beats the freshness of delicate mint green, especially for pre-wedding festivities as displayed by bride Jyoti who combined comfort with style by wearing an intricately embroidered yet fuss-free sleeveless lehenga for her mehndi celebrations.

Layers of Loveliness

 

We love how Navroop Dhillon was caught in a mid-twirl in her Anita Dongre outfit. The various layers of green in this ensemble makes for an enchanting sight, from the darker green of her lehenga, medium green blouse, and light green dupatta with dark green borders.
